Transmission of electric power by direct power joins the RESEARCH PARADE presented at the Centennial Celebration of the American Patent System, Washington, November 23, 1936.
L.H.B. Peer of the General Electric Company shows the special gas-filled tubes that turn alternating into direct current.
The new power transmission method removes one of the greatest objections to a-c transmission --- the dangerous short circuit with its high voltage which can kill a man.
